On Monday, moving trucks were spotted arriving and leaving the outgoing President Donald Trump’s Mar-a-Lago residence.

The luxurious mansion that Trump bought back in 1985 and transformed later into a golf club is located on an island off the Palm Beach coast.

  • According to Forbes, the property is currently worth $160 million and is the second-largest in the Sunshine state.

    The lavish mansion of the 20-acre estate has 128 rooms, spas, a 20,000-square-foot ballroom, five tennis courts, a waterfront pool, and countless golf rounds.

    It also offers the possibility of membership for golf practitioners with prestigious accommodations and oceanic landscapes.

    The Trumps hold 3,000-square-foot living quarters that underwent renovations overseen by Melania Trump since December.
